00:30So what's going on is Tesla's recalling 46,000 cyber trucks.
00:33There's a stainless steel trim panel.
00:37It's just blowing off and becoming a road hazard all across the country on highways.
00:42This is not like a one off mistake.
00:46Tesla accounted for more than one out of five recalls in the first three quarters of last
00:53year of all of the different manufacturers.
00:56More than one out of five recalls was Tesla.
